In Win Tòu Transparent Glass Case Detailed

We got our first look at the In Win Tòu back in June when it was unveiled at Computex. Now we have the full specifications of the case and a lot more photos! If you were wondering the name Tòu stands for transparency in Mandarin Chinese. If you take a look at the case it does achieve this transparency, but there is more. It is made of 3mm thick tempered glass, but has a special coating that will allow the case to appear mirror-like when the system us powered down. When the system is turned on the case becomes transparent.

The rest of the chassis is made of 2-4mm thich aluminum. It goes through a process called Sand Casting, which employs sand molds to produce the intricate shapes you see on the case.

The Tòu is a full tower case you will have have support for ATX motherboards as well as smaller motherboard like Micro-ATX and Mini-ITX. As far as cooling goes you have room for 4 120mm fans (three top and one intake). You also have room for a large 360mm radiator at the top of the case.

The front panel of the case houses your connections which include two USB 3.0 ports and HD audio connections. There are also touch sensitive buttons which include your power and controls for the integrated fan controller and the lighting level.

In Win Tòu Specifications
Metal Structure: 2~4mm Aluminum
Case Panels: 3mm Tempered Glass
External Drive Bay: 5.25 ” x 1
Internal Drive Bay: 2.5″ x2 and 3.5″ x 3
M/B Form Factor: ATX and smaller
Power Supply: ATX 12V, PSII Size (Up to 220mm)
I/O Port: USB 3.0 x 2, HD Audio
I/O Expansion Slot: PCI-E/PCI/AGP Slot x 7
Graphic Card Size: Up to 380mm
Thermal Solution: 120mm Top Fan x 3 and 120mm Front Fan x 1
